Mosso Sharing Space Introduction
Mosu Sharing Space, the most understated hair and relaxation studio in Chiayi, is located on Wufeng South Road. The exterior is a modest wooden bungalow that resembles a cultural studio; however, it is actually an appointment-based hair care center with only three seats inside, creating a spacious and elegant environment. The owner, Karen, is a seasoned hair stylist who says that due to limited manpower and youth, she hopes to focus on serving clients who appreciate and resonate with her work. Whether getting a haircut, dyeing, perming, scalp care, or simply relaxing, both the clients and she can be in a comfortable state, enjoying a cup of hot tea and sharing casual conversation while cherishing the peaceful moments together. In 2010, the studio relocated to its current site, and in 2017, Mosu Sharing Space joined the ranks of old wooden houses. Over the years, it has become a representative wooden house hair salon in wood-rich Chiayi, where clients and hair stylists grow together from youth to maturity, leading to an enhancement in their quality of life. In addition to offering hairstyling services, Mosu has gradually expanded to include hair care, scalp treatment, and various relaxation therapies. The most popular scalp relaxation and shoulder and neck lymphatic drainage massages are beloved by many, making them a must-try.
